Transaction 2479bb32b32a03504c96cb084c05d34e5eba0e43879cc876c74ff78891817fc0
1 Input
2 Outputs
- 2479bb32b32a03504c96cb084c05d34e5eba0e43879cc876c74ff78891817fc0:0
- 2479bb32b32a03504c96cb084c05d34e5eba0e43879cc876c74ff78891817fc0:1
value 354457573
address 1MXK7vo4QtobmKTKESmmunAhWE2vZKS2Tf
value 145114237
address 16qCPeR7GCXntamDPap76vjhMNm8rjBFB8